NY/NJ/CT WERCouncil Event - Inventory Management: Warehouse Vs. Shop Floor
Many businesses view Inventory Management as a Materials Management issue, Inventory Accuracy as a Warehouse Management issue, and Shop Floor Control as an Operations issue. Individuals become specialists in their area of responsibility. This area of responsibility becomes a "silo" - an area of specialization devoted to specific tasks. We, and our co-workers, become experts, with a depth of knowledge in our area of responsibility. Business management objectives focus each of us on our "silo" and we begin to say "it's not my job," when presented with a problem in some other area. After all, others are charged with that responsibility, and we must meet our own objectives. As this becomes the method of operation for all departments, we toss problems over the wall, and some of those problems become "grenades," surprising and exploding on some other department, and they toss problems, and some "grenades" our way, surprising and exploding on us.
This presentation will show how to integrate the responsibilities of Inventory Management, Inventory Accuracy, and Shop Floor Control. You will understand the differences and similarities in the operations of the warehouse and shop floor, and the influences of Materials Management.
The attendee will learn the fundamentals of inventory accuracy through a ten-step process used in warehousing. They will learn how this ten-step process can be implemented on the Shop Floor. When inventory accuracy becomes a way of life in both the warehouse and the shop floor, everyone's job will become easier, and their will be fewer problems, and most importantly, fewer "grenades."
